Frequently asked questions

Why doesn't my site show when content was published or updated?
Your site lacks date signals that search engines use to determine content freshness. Adding publication dates, last modified timestamps, and structured data markup helps search engines understand when your content was created or updated, which can improve rankings for time-sensitive queries.
What does it mean when my site has no opening content?
Your pages don't have clear introductory content that directly answers user queries. Search engines look for opening paragraphs that immediately address what users are searching for. Adding concise, answer-focused introductions helps your content appear in featured snippets and AI responses.
Why can't search engines access my llms.txt file?
Your llms.txt file returns a 403 error, blocking AI crawlers from accessing guidelines about your content. This file helps AI systems understand how to use your content appropriately. Fix the server permissions or remove blocking rules to allow access.
What's wrong with my robots.txt file returning a 403 error?
Your robots.txt file is inaccessible due to server restrictions, preventing search engines from understanding your crawling preferences. This can cause indexing issues and confusion about which pages should be crawled. Check your server configuration and remove access restrictions.
How do missing date signals hurt my search engine rankings?
Search engines can't determine your content's relevance or freshness without date signals, potentially lowering your rankings for current topics. Adding timestamps, publication dates, and regular content updates signals to search engines that your information is current and trustworthy.
